### Webhook Retry Semantics — Hooksmith Onboarding

Hooksmith retries failed webhook deliveries with exponential backoff: 1m, 5m, 30m, then hourly for 24 hours. After that, events move to the dead-letter queue. Replaying dead-lettered events requires operator access to the replay vault, which new team members must unseal using the recovery passphrase below.

unlock words, bawef-kahap: sorax-sorir-quenys-aldok

## Fire-Drill Roll Call

Drills at Quintrell House run monthly. On the alarm, exit via the nearest stairwell to Marshal Point C in the rear courtyard. Do not use lifts. Wait for your floor warden to call names. New starters must pre-register with the warden desk using a badge code. Your roll-call badge code is below.

turnstile pass: bdg-YEOZLM-79341408

Night-shift staff: Floor 4 of the Tellhaven Building opens this week. After 21:00, access is via the rear stairwell only; the lifts are locked out overnight during the settling period. Complete a walk-through of the new floor once per shift and log it. The stairwell keypad accepts the code below.

badge for yahop-fawep: bdg-XBKXI-68071

## Tuning the image cache

Heads-up for plugin authors: older builds of Snaploom leaked decoded bitmaps when plugins held references past eviction. The fix adds a hard ceiling on resident bytes plus an idle sweep, so your plugin should release handles promptly or expect evictions mid-render. If you see churn, raise the ceiling rather than disabling the sweep. The defaults shipped with this release are listed in the table below.

tuning constants:
BUDGETS = {
    "holok": 995,
    "fenys": 1003,
    "eliiel": 433,
    "pelox": 727,
    "gorwyn": 193,
}